Comprehending Cargo Storage Containers
Cargo storage containers, typically referred to as shipping containers, are large, robust units developed to facilitate the transportation and storage of items. They are primarily made from steel and have specific standardized dimensions, making them stackable and easy to transport through ship, truck, or train.
Types of Cargo Storage Containers
Cargo containers are available in various sizes and setups, each dealing with specific requirements. Below is a breakdown of the most common types of containers:

Security: Built from long lasting steel, cargo containers are resistant to theft and vandalism. Lots of containers come geared up with lock systems for included security.
Weather condition Resistance: Designed to withstand severe weather conditions, cargo containers safeguard their contents from rain, wind, and severe temperature levels.
Cost-Effectiveness: Renting or buying a used shipping container can be substantially less expensive than traditional self-storage units, particularly for long-term requirements.
Versatility: Cargo containers can serve numerous purposes, from mobile workplaces to pop-up retail spaces, making them appropriate for numerous industries.
Portability: Containers can be easily carried, whether across fars away through freight or in your area by truck, permitting flexible storage solutions.
Eco-Friendly Options: Reusing shipping containers for storage or construction can be a sustainable alternative compared to traditional building products.
Typical Uses of Cargo Storage Containers
The applications for cargo storage containers are huge. Here are some typical uses:
Industries: Cargo containers are essential in shipping goods around the world. They assist facilitate trade in industries such as production, agriculture, and consumer goods.
Construction Sites: Temporary storage for devices and products on construction sites helps keep tasks arranged and safe and secure.
Retail: Many businesses convert cargo containers into distinct retail areas or pop-up stores, using an unique shopping experience.
Residential: Homeowners have increasingly turned to shipping containers for innovative housing solutions, including small homes and yard workplaces.
Emergency Services: In times of catastrophe, cargo containers can provide essential storage for emergency materials and devices.
Choosing the Right Container
Picking the best cargo storage container needs careful factor to consider of different elements. Some important aspects to remember include:
Purpose: Define what you plan to use the container for-- storage, transport, domestic, or industrial purposes?
Size: Match the container's dimensions to your specific requirements. Consider future development and whether a larger size might be necessary.
Condition: Decide between new or used containers. New containers offer greater durability, while used ones might be more cost-efficient.
Ease of access: Think about how frequently you will access the container and whether ease of gain access to is a top priority.
Location: Determine where the container will be placed and look for any local guidelines or zoning limitations.
